Output 102863ecd5a3ec51e42bb7c50423f05ea53a150ed247bd2f90b364bbe6930db6:10

value
8191
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e05b108401756ed093ee83a4089810a6bd95861fd7417afe0232c7f14c21c133
address
bc1pupd3ppqpw4hdpylwswjq3xqs567etpsl6aqh4lszxtrlznppcyesq5xh0l
transaction
102863ecd5a3ec51e42bb7c50423f05ea53a150ed247bd2f90b364bbe6930db6
confirmations
94043
spent
true